IBM App Connect is ranked 11th in Cloud Data Integration with 21 reviews while TIBCO Cloud Integration is ranked 17th in Integration Platform as a Service (iPaaS) with 3 reviews. IBM App Connect is rated 8.2, while TIBCO Cloud Integration is rated 8.4. The top reviewer of IBM App Connect writes "Offers flexible adapters, good scalability but logging can be difficult at times". On the other hand, the top reviewer of TIBCO Cloud Integration writes "A product that is easy to install and offers good stability to users". IBM App Connect is most compared with IBM Cloud Pak for Integration, Mule Anypoint Platform, webMethods Integration Server, IBM InfoSphere DataStage and TIBCO BusinessWorks, whereas TIBCO Cloud Integration is most compared with Azure Data Factory, Microsoft Azure Logic Apps and SAP Process Orchestration.
